How to make delicious Savory Pancakes?

I used to think of the common pancake as smothered in syrup or eaten with fruits, chocolate, jam or confectioner’s sugar. Recently, I decided to try something new- savory pancakes. I got this idea, from my friend, who was serving delicious savory pancakes on one of her birthday parties.

Encouraged by the great taste of savory pancakes, I wanted to find the recipe which suits my tastes the best. I find this recipe quite easy to make and to customize. These tasty savory pancakes are perfect at any time of day. Moreover, they are nutritious. The batter is made of eggs, milk, flour and baking powder. I added some carrots, zucchini and scallions  to my pancakes, but you can add any type of vegetable to your savory pancakes. Remember that some vegetables have to be cooked first.

Ingredients:
  • 1 egg
  • ½ cup flour
  • ¼ cup milk
  • 1 cup grated zucchini
  • 1 cup grated carrots
  • 2 small scallions, diced
  • ¼ teaspoon pepper
  • ½ teaspoon baking powder
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• Vegetable oil
  • Sour cream (if desired)

How to make savory pancakes:
  1. Take a large bowl, and stir together flour, salt, pepper and baking powder
  2. Take another bowl and whisk the egg and milk. Then, stir the carrots, scallions and zucchini to the milk mix.
  3. Next, add the wet ingredients to the dry mixture and combine thoroughly.
  4. Take a large skillet over medium heat and add one tablespoon of oil. When the oil is hot enough, spoon the batter onto the pan. Use about 1/3 cup of batter of each pancake. Cook pancake for about 2 minutes on each side or until golden brown.
  5. Put the pancakes on the plate and let them cool down for a while. When they are ready to eatFree Web Content, roll them up.
  6. Serve pancakes with a sour cream for a better taste.
